> ivy:publish ignores error when ant runs with "-quiet"

> I deploy artifacts into a repository using <ivy:publish ... overwrite="false".
> When running a regular build using "ant" and I have already deployed an 
> artifact, it reports correctly
> [ivy:publish] publish aborted: deleted /home/henning/....
> BUILD FAILED
> ... impossible to publish artifacts for myorg#mymodule;version: 
> java.io.IOException: file copy not done from xxx to yyy: destination probably 
> exists and overwrite is false.
> and echo $? (return code from ant) is 1.
> When I run "ant -quiet":
> BUILD SUCCESSFUL
> and echo $? returns 0.
> Looks bad to me. If my build is not able to publish an artifact because I 
> disallowed overwrite, this IMHO is a build failure and should not be ignored 
> when running quiet.
